GAP buys on the Lake
Lake Charles, Louisiana, that is. George Laughlin's GAP Broadcasting is picking up an intact cluster that includes two AMs, four FMs and even an independent Class A television station. The seller is G. Dean Pearce's Apex Broadcasting Inc. According to brokerage firm Kalil & Co., the price is 13.5M. "We are very excited to have Lake Charles as our newest addition to GAP Broadcasting," said Laughlin. "Apex's team has established a strong market share and we look forward to continued growth in ratings and revenue as part of our regional platform." The stations include KJEF-AM, KLCL-AM, KTSR-FM, KHLA-FM, KNGT-FM, KJMH-FM & KJEF-CA, the Class A LPTV.
